Join one of the leading automotive parts manufacturing facilities in the Eindhoven technology region. You will work on the production line assembling small automotive components, operating assembly machinery, performing quality checks on finished parts, and packaging products for shipment to car manufacturers. The facility is modern, clean, and well-ventilated with all safety measures in place.
Working Conditions:
- Location: Eindhoven, Noord-Brabant
- Salary: €14.71 - €16.00 per hour gross (shift premiums apply)
- Schedule: 40 hours/week, 2-shift rotation (06:00-14:00 / 14:00-22:00)
- Contract: Dutch employment contract (Phase A, 78 weeks)
What We Offer:
- Furnished housing near the factory (SNF certified)
- Free bus transport from housing to factory
- Weekly salary payments
- Full health insurance
- 8% holiday allowance
- Safety boots and work clothing provided
- Shift premium for afternoon and night work
Requirements
No Dutch required. Basic English helpful. Physically fit. EU citizenship or valid work permit. Willingness to work in rotating 2-shift system. Minimum 3 months availability. No experience needed - full training provided.
